    Because debugging output is assigned high priority in the CPU process, it can render the system unusable. For this reason, use the debug commands only to troubleshoot specific problems or during troubleshooting sessions with Cisco technical support staff. Because.     VLAN is created on the switch but in a down state. If it shows “down,” make sure there's at least one port that's identified as part of the specified VLAN, or a switch virtual interface in that VLAN.
